ASP

本类阅读TOP10

·asp常用数据库连接方法和技巧
·无组件生成BMP验证码
·一些常用的辅助代码 (网络收藏)
·JavaScript实现的数据表格:冻结列、调整列宽和客户端排序
·VisualStudio.NET_2003及其 MSDN 下载地址
·ASP模拟MVC模式编程
·图片以二进制流输出到网页
·MD5加密算法 ASP版
·ASP.NET编程中的十大技巧
·改进 ASP 的字符串处理性能

分类导航
VC语言Delphi
VB语言ASP
PerlJava
Script数据库
其他语言游戏开发
文件格式网站制作
软件工程.NET开发
windows200s.iis.asp网页中修改access记录时无效

作者:未知 来源:月光软件站 加入时间:2005-2-28 月光软件站

windows200s.iis.asp网页中修改access记录时无效

部分原码为:

<%@ Language=VBScript %>
<%
'判断用户是否登录以及具有系统管理员身份
if isempty(Session("ID")) or Session("IsSystemManager")=false then
Response.Redirect "../Login.asp"
end if
'连接系统数据库
set conn = server.createobject ("adodb.connection")
conn.open "ASPData", "", ""
set RSDepartments = conn.Execute("select  DepartmentName from Departments order by "_
                                          & "DepartmentName")
set RSThisUser=conn.Execute ("select * from UserInfo where LoginID= '" & Session("temp") &"' ")
'修改某个用户信息
if not IsEmpty(Request.Form("Modify")) then
'校验用户的输入
if len(Request.Form("LoginID"))=0 or len(Request.Form("Name"))=0 _
or len(Request.Form("Password"))=0 then
TheMessage = "用户登录名,姓名,密码不能为空"
else
conn.Execute " update UserInfo set  " _
        & "EmailAddress='" & Request.Form("EmailAddress")   & "', " _
        & "Department='" & Request.Form("Department")   & "', " _
        & "Position='" & Request.Form("Position") & "', " _
        & "InternalPhone='" & Request.Form("InternalPhone")  & "', " _
        & "HomePhone='" & Request.Form("HomePhone") & "', " _
        & "MobilePhone='" & Request.Form("MobilePhone") & "', " _
        & "HomeAddress='" & Request.Form("HomeAddress") & "'," _
        & "Birthday='" & Request.Form("BirthdayYear") & "-" _
        & Request.Form("BirthdayMonth") & "-" _
        & Request.Form("BirthdayDay") & "',"  _
        & "QQ='" & Request.Form("QQ") & "'" _
        & " Where LoginID='" & Request.Form("LoginID") &"'"
'& "IsSystemManager=" & Request.Form("IsSystemManager") & "," _
'& "IsFinancialManager=" & Request.Form("IsFinancialManager") & "," _

set RSThisUser=conn.Execute ("select * from UserInfo where LoginID= '" & Session("temp") &"' ")
TheMessage = "此用户信息已经修改成功" 
end if
else             
TheMessage = "请在下面修改此用户信息" 
end if
%>

此页中有删除.添加都正常,更新时提示"此用户信息已经修改成功",但数据库并为成功更新!

哪位有兴趣者可告诉我如何解决吗?谢谢!




相关文章

相关软件